Clydesdale

Clydesdale in 1911 Ireland

The 1911 Census recorded 139 people named Clydesdale in Ireland; roughly one in every 32,000 people carried the name. There were noticeably more women than men recorded: 77 women to 62 men.

Clydesdale in Ireland in 1911

The Clydesdales were heavily concentrated in Down, home to 77.7% of them (108 people). Next came Antrim (22) and Armagh (9).

Clydesdale average age in 1911

The average Clydesdale in 1911 was 22.5 years old, 22.0 for men and 22.8 for women; noticeably younger than the national averages of 29.6 for men and 30.5 for women. That low figure reflects just how many children there were in Edwardian Ireland, along with high infant mortality and the limits of public health at the time. For comparison, average life expectancy in Ireland today is around 83.

Clydesdale literacy in 1911

Of the Clydesdales whose literacy was recorded, 59.6% could both read and write, 10.3% could read but not write, and 30.1% could do neither. Men came out slightly ahead, 60.7% reading and writing against 58.7% of women. Bear in mind these figures include young children; the census itself only counted people aged nine and over when calculating illiteracy, on the grounds that it was unfair to label a child illiterate before they'd had a chance to learn.

Clydesdale common first names

The most common male names were John (6), James, David, Joseph and Hugh. For women it was Sarah (7), followed by Maggie, Margaret, Minnie and Agnes.

Clydesdale occupations in 1911

The most common entry on a Clydesdale's census form was "Scholar"; 23% (32) were children at school. Among the rest, the most common occupations were farm labourer (15.1%), seamstress (7.2%), general labourer (4.3%) and textile worker (3.6%). Grouped by sector, agriculture accounted for 17.3% of all Clydesdales, followed by textiles & clothing, general labourers and domestic service.
